| orbanp:
--- Quote from: DuPe on June 24, 2018, 10:15:34 am ---roughly ×5? (100k//100k) / (10k+2k). anything right of level shifter are emitter followers, having gain of about 1 --- End quote --- It is more than that! The 10k resistor is bypassed by the 100uF // 100nF caps! So the gain is (100k//100k) / 2k = 25 Peter |
